Best time to go to Buckhurst Hill

If you're planning a trip to Buckhurst Hill, it's a good idea to check both the weather and property rates. The warmest month is July.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
February41.0°F (5.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verage
March44.2°F (6.8°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verage
April48.6°F (9.2°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ly High
May54.1°F (12.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
June60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
July64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ly High
August63.9°F (17.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age
September59.7°F (15.4°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ly High
October53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low
November46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verage
December42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ly Low

How to get to and around Buckhurst Hill

Fly into London (LCY-London City), the closest airport, located 8.4 mi (13.6 km) from the city centre. If you can't find a flight that works for your travel itinerary, you could book a flight to London (STN-Stansted), which is 20.5 mi (33.1 km) away.

Consider catching the metro at Buckhurst Hill Underground Station or Roding Valley Underground Station to see more of the city.
